Our jaw dropped when we saw Kate Middleton arrive at Westminster Abbey in her stunning custom-made Alexander McQueen wedding gown last April and we are steadfast in our love of her lacy, long-sleeved stunner.
Kate created waves with her signature style even before she was the bride in the wedding of the century and it's no wonder that the world's top bridal designer's jumped to create Kate-inspired gowns after the Royal Wedding.
The runways at New York City's bridal fashion week were flooded with Chantilly lace, long trains and full skirts: proof that the Duchess of Cambridge's bridal style will still be trendy for 2012-2013 weddings.
